Ubisoft San Francisco’s debut title, South Park: The Fractured But Whole will be coming to PlayStation 4, Xbox One and PC on October 17, 2017. With the date already confirmed a few weeks ago, it’s nice to see the game in action once again.
South Park: The Fractured but Whole will feature twelve superhero classes: Brutalist, Blaster, Speedster, Elementalist, Gadgeteer, Mystic, Cyborg, Psychic, Assassin, Commander, Netherborn, and Karate Kid.
Players will delve into the crime-ridden underbelly of South Park with Coon and Friends, yes you read that correctly. Coon is half man, half raccoon, it’s just a play on words, see. The Coon is actually Cartman’s superhero alter-ego. Oh, it’s going to be a riot.
